VIRGINIA BEACH, Va., Oct. 15, 2009 -- Northrop Grumman Corporation (NYSE:NOC) subsidiary AMSEC LLC has been awarded a task order under the U.S. Navy seaport enhanced contract for logistics knowledge management and process support for Integrated Logistics Services. The services are for hull, mechanical and electrical (HM&E) technical data development, maintenance and management subject matters.

The five-year indefinite-delivery, indefinite-quantity, cost plus fixed fee contract has a potential value of $18.7 million if fully funded and all options are exercised.

Northrop Grumman's portion of the work will be performed primarily at their AMSEC locations in Newport News, Va., and Philadelphia, Pa. The work is expected to be completed by September 2014. The Naval Surface Warfare Center, Carderock Division, Philadelphia, Pa., is the contracting activity.

AMSEC LLC, a wholly-owned subsidiary of Northrop Grumman's Shipbuilding sector, is a full-service provider of engineering, logistics and technical support services to the U.S. Navy and maritime industry.

Northrop Grumman Corporation is a leading global security company whose 120,000 employees provide innovative systems, products and solutions in aerospace, electronics, information systems, shipbuilding and technical services to government and commercial customers worldwide.
